Three Dead, Five Rescued in Oyo Bus River Crash

Three passengers died and five others were rescued after a bus carrying eight people lost control and plunged into the Ariyo River along Amuloko Road in Ona Ara local government area.

The bus, registered LEW 484 XA (Osun), reportedly veered off the road Wednesday afternoon, prompting an urgent response from the Oyo State Fire Service. Chairman of the service, Hon Maroof Akinwande, confirmed the incident.

“The five persons rescued alive have been rushed to Ona-Ara private hospital in the Jegede area for medical attention. The three bodies recovered were handed over to a team of policemen from Ogbere Divisional Headquarters led by ASP Aishat Ibrahim,” Akinwande stated.

Akinwande added that the crash involved a Suzuki bus and was caused by reckless driving. Officials from the OYRTMA Ona Ara division and Hon. Glorious Temitope, Chairman of Ona Ara Local Government, were present at the scene.

Emergency services continue to investigate the accident, underscoring ongoing concerns over road safety in the region.
